World Cup 2018: Russia and Croatia win the games

The World Cup 2018 is getting closer to the end. On Sunday July 1st Russia and Croatia won the games that gave them the key to keep fighting to win the World Cup. However, the games were not easy.
Russia played against Spain, and they finished the game 1 -1 which brought them to penalties where Russia sent Spain home after 30 extra minutes of game. Akinfeev was the hero of the team since he stopped two of the goals Spain tried to make at the end.

On the other hand. Croatia beat Denmark on penalties after a tied game of a score 1 -1. During the penalties the result was 3-2.

Gala blessings AHRC New York City Foundation
The gala remembers the late great Yankees captain and catcher Thurman Munson and has raised more than $15 million for the AHRC NYC Foundation which supports programs that enable children and adults with intellectual and developmental disabilities to lead richer, more productive lives. Thurman’s widow Diana Munson will attend her 38th consecutive benefit, having been involved in the dinner since its inception.
